Description
Pastes the current system date into the specified field.
To perform a calculation with the current date, make sure the receiving field is defined as
a date field.
Notes
If the specified field does not exist on the layout where the script is being performed,
Insert Current Date returns an error code which can be captured with the
Get(LastError) function.
In a web-published database, use a Commit Record/Request script step after an
Insert Current Date script step to update the record in the browser window.
Example
Go to Record/Request/Page [First]
Enter Find Mode []
Insert Current Date [Select; Invoices::Invoice Date]
Insert Current Time
Format
Insert Current Time [Select; <table::field>]
Options
Select entire contents replaces the contents of a field with the current time. If you do
not select this option, Insert Current Time adds the value of the current time to the
end of the field's existing data.
Select Go to target field or click Specify to specify the field to paste into.
Web compatibility
This script step is web-compatible.
Description
Pastes the current system time into the specified field.
Note If the specified field does not exist on the layout where the script is being performed,
Insert Current Time returns an error code which can be captured with the Get(LastError)
function.
Example
Go to Layout [Call Log::Data Entry]
Insert Current Time [Select; Call Log::Call Time]
